Here we go again – Fatima suffers another round of distortions and doubletalk, courtesy of Cardinal Raymond Burke’s May 19th speech at the Rome Life Forum. In established modernist style, it is an intriguing blend of truth and novel errors. Rash euphoria greeted reports of his talk, entitled “The Secret of Fatima and a New Evangelization,” but sober analysis of his actual words reveal a disturbing picture. First, some background: the talk took place during the Jubilee Year of Fatima (November 27, 2016-November 26, 2017), a year featuring countless projects commemorating the Fatima Centennial. Now, as observed, in the special “Years” celebrated by the Holy See, the object being honored is simultaneously subjected to a revision and an “updating” that weakens traditional beliefs and practices. GENTLEMEN AND HOST Before beginning an article dedicated to the topic of "masculine etiquette," it will likely be necessary for this author to jar his reader from two tacitly-held presumptions which the majority of readers are likely to have. This will be done by my making two claims. First, the topics of "etiquette," "hospitality," and "manners" are not at all peripheral matters for those concerned with the restoration of all things in Christ. Indeed, when the above social and moral realities are infused with sanctifying grace and revealed truth, we can truly speak of the hospitable and well-mannered man as Catholic culture "walking."                The second presumption that this article will dedicate itself to eliminating is the one which holds "etiquette," "hospitality," and "manners" to lie solely within the domain of womankind.
